<\/strong><\/h2>\n<p>Este trabajo recoge las reacciones de alquilaci\u00f3n de complejos dicloro y cloro metil imidopentametilciclopentadienil t\u00e1ntalo (v) que conduce a la formaci\u00f3n de tres series de complejos alquil cloro, dialquil y alquil metil imido pentametilciclopentadienil t\u00e1ntalo (v).  la reacci\u00f3n de los complejos alquil imido con mon\u00f3xido de carbono e isocianuro tiene lugar con inserci\u00f3n en un solo enlace t\u00e1ntalo-carbono originando especies que en algunos casos pueden evolucionar mediante proceos de acoplamiento u otros, y que han permitido establecer uan secuencia que refleja  la tendencia relativa de migraci\u00f3n de diferentes grupos alquilo comparados con el grupo metilo.  complejos dialquil dicloropentametilciclopentadienil t\u00e1ntalo (v) (alquilo me), reaccionan con 2,6-dimetilfenil isocianuro con formaci\u00f3n de complejos relativamente estables alquil dicloro n2-iminoacilo, en contraste, con la formaci\u00f3n del derivado azatantalaciclopropano para el derivado dimetil dicloro.  disoluciones en benceno d6 \u00f3 en n-hexano de los complejos alquil dicloro n2-iminoacilo,se descomponen despu\u00e9s de 12 horas, dando lugar a la formaci\u00f3n del complejo dicloroimido pentametilciclopentadienil t\u00e1ntalo (v).  todos los complejos han sido caracterizados utilizando los m\u00e9todos espectrosc\u00f3picos habituales y en los casos que ha sido posible se ha determinado la estructura molecular por difracci\u00f3n de rayos-x.<\/p>\n<p>&nbsp;<\/p>\n<h3>Datos acad\u00e9micos de la tesis doctoral
